ZIP 27520 and ZIP 27525 are ZIP Code areas in North Carolina.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 27520 has the higher population (48,662 vs 16,485 in ZIP 27525). ZIP 27520 has the higher median household income ($84,545 vs $68,847 in ZIP 27525). ZIP 27520 has the higher median home value ($282,200 vs $258,300 in ZIP 27525).
